Boundless Dynamics Raises Hundreds of Millions, Embodied Robot Cafe Tests Latent World Model

量子位 · wechat · 2026-08-23

At the 2026 World Robot Conference (WRC), Boundless Dynamics showcased a fully operational coffee shop staffed by its K15 robots, handling brewing, serving, and bussing in an open, uncontrolled environment. Founded in March 2025, the company has raised hundreds of millions of USD in funding, with a founding team from Horizon Robotics and Li Auto.

Technically, Boundless Dynamics chose a "latent space world model" approach, diverging from the mainstream pixel-generation or VLA (Vision-Language-Action) imitation learning paths. CEO Zhang Yufeng argues that pure data stacking cannot solve generalization in open environments; instead, the model should understand the causal relationships of physical changes rather than pixel matching. Their MWA™ brain ranked first on the RoboCasa GR1 TableTop leaderboard with a 75.2% success rate, surpassing NVIDIA's GR00T. Commercially, the company adopts a dual-track strategy: industrial scenarios for skill polishing and commercial scenarios (like the cafe) for validating generalization capabilities.
